INDIE rockers The Luci Baines Band are back in action in Greenock next weekend - and we have a pair of tickets to give away for the gig.
The five-piece - Andy Kerr, Will Gallacher, Robert McGovern, Sami Cushnaghan and Kev Ward - will play their first show of the year at Cruden Hall on Sunday May 6 to preview their new material, which has been two decades in the making.
They reunited in 2016 and re-released their 1996 debut single ‘Find A Lil’ Love’ for charity and to mark the 20th anniversary of when it originally came out.
It bagged them a UK Christmas number one in the official vinyl chart.
Since then, the guys have been back gigging and in the studio completing the debut album that never was.
The first track from the record, ‘Despair’, is due out in June and the Greenock band will be previewing the single and other new material — as well as their old favourites — in their hometown a week on Sunday.
